Top 5 Auto Parts for Your Next DIY Maintenance Project
Performing DIY maintenance on your vehicle can be both rewarding and cost-effective. Understanding which auto parts are essential for your maintenance projects is key to keeping your car in top condition. Here are the top five auto parts you should consider for your next DIY maintenance endeavor.
1. Oil Filters
Regular oil changes are vital for your engine's longevity. Investing in a high-quality oil filter ensures that your engine oil stays clean, free from contaminants. Replacing the oil filter during an oil change is a simple yet crucial task.
2. Air Filters
The air filter prevents dirt and debris from entering your engine. A clean air filter is essential for optimal engine performance and fuel efficiency. Check and replace your air filter regularly, especially if you drive in dusty conditions.
3. Brake Pads
Safe driving requires reliable brakes. If you notice squeaking or reduced stopping power, it may be time to replace your brake pads. This is a straightforward DIY project that can greatly enhance your vehicle's safety.
4. Battery
Your car battery is essential for starting your vehicle and powering electrical components. If your battery is over three years old, it's wise to monitor its performance and replace it as needed. Installing a new battery is an easy task that can be done in minutes.
5. Wiper Blades
Clear visibility is crucial while driving, particularly in adverse weather conditions. Worn-out wiper blades can hinder your vision. Changing wiper blades is a simple maintenance task that can greatly improve your driving experience.
